3 hours ago, Grassmarket said:

Did not realize that even greats like Arnold Palmer, Tom Watson and Greg Norman do not have the Career Slam.

Two of those were close.  Palmer was second three times at the PGA Championship and won the other 3, Watson was second once at the PGA Championshp and won the other 3. Norman only ever won the Open (Twice) but was second multiple times at each of the other 3. 
 

Back in their era Golf was a bit less predictable than it now where it’s no longer surprising if someone wins a tournament one year and finishes 40th or something the next. (As the 2023 winner Jon Rahm did last year) If someone does that in any other sport it’s still rather surprising. (Even in tennis).

On 4/14/2025 at 7:35 AM, Grassmarket said:

Did not realize that even greats like Arnold Palmer, Tom Watson and Greg Norman do not have the Career Slam.

Nor Seve, Nor Faldo, No Phil

 

Watson, like Faldo was one of those who ran up good numbers in certain majors without coming close in one of them - he had one 5th in the PGA, and that was it - but absolutely bossed the Open - 5 wis in 9 years
